“Muddiness” in Japanese

Short answer
濁り nigori にごり

Muddiness in Japanese is “濁り” (nigori). Full meaning: muddiness, murkiness, cloudiness, unclearness; impurity (of the world, one's heart, etc.); dakuten (diacritic indicating a voiced consonant).
